#ba8101 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ba8101 is composed of 72.9% red, 50.6% green and 0.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.6% magenta, 99.5%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 41.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 36.7%. #ba8101 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ff02 with #750300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#ba8101 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ba8101 has RGB values of R:186, G:129, B:1 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.31, Y:0.99,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12222721.

Shades and Tints of #ba8101
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0700 is the darkest color, while #fffc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ba8101
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#646057 is the less saturated color, while #ba8101 is the most saturated one.
